Two national Islamist organizations and other aligned Arab-American groups have hopped on the bandwagon to expunge references "Islamic" or "Islamist" from a film about al-Qaida which will be shown at the National September 11 Memorial Museum.
The Council on American Islamic Relations (CAIR) and the Muslim Public Affairs Council (MPAC) are among the groups which called the video "ill-considered and insufficiently vetted" in a letter to museum leadership.
The signatories demand that "stereotypical" elements in the film, "The Rise of Al-Qaeda," be addressed and that they are allowed to view it. They also suggest that the film leads viewers to blame Islam as a whole the 9/11 attacks.
